Creating a design system for neurodivergent humans

Documenting steps and research that's informing options & decisions

I started my first real freelance contract last week—and—for the first time in a long while, I’m able to focus on building something for others.

Currently, I’m working with a bootstrapped start-up that’s developed a people-first project management system for neurodivergent adults.

It’s a first-of-its-kind product, specifically focused on supporting the 200-million neurospicy global knowledge workers. Basically: helping workers get shit done in a way that works with them and their brains. Not against.
